In various industries, especially in scientific research, pharmaceuticals, and electronics manufacturing, maintaining a sterile and clean environment is of utmost importance. One way to achieve this is by using a laminar flow enclosure. A laminar flow enclosure is a type of cleanroom enclosure that provides a controlled environment for working with sensitive materials by constantly moving filtered air in a single direction, creating a laminar flow of air that prevents contamination.
laminar flow enclosures are designed to provide a workspace with high-efficiency particulate air (HEPA) or ultra-low particulate air (ULPA) filtered air that flows over the work surface and forms an aseptic environment. This controlled airflow helps minimize the risk of microbial contamination and protects delicate samples, equipment, and products from environmental pollutants. There are various benefits to using a laminar flow enclosure in a laboratory or cleanroom setting.
One of the primary advantages of a laminar flow enclosure is its ability to maintain a clean and sterile workspace. By continuously filtering air and directing it in a unidirectional flow, contaminants are pushed away from the work area, reducing the risk of airborne particles settling on surfaces or materials. This is crucial when working with sensitive samples or conducting experiments that require a sterile environment to prevent cross-contamination.
Another benefit of a laminar flow enclosure is its ability to provide a consistent and uniform airflow across the work surface. The laminar flow of air ensures that particles are pushed away and do not accumulate on the workspace, ensuring that samples or equipment remain free from contamination. This stability in airflow also helps maintain a constant temperature and humidity level, creating an ideal environment for experiments or processes that require precise conditions.
Additionally, a laminar flow enclosure helps protect samples and products from external pollutants and contaminants. By creating a barrier of filtered air around the work area, the enclosure prevents dust, microorganisms, and other particles from entering the workspace and contaminating materials. This is especially important in industries such as pharmaceuticals and electronics manufacturing, where even minute particles can have a significant impact on the quality of the final product.
Furthermore, laminar flow enclosures are designed to be easy to operate and maintain. The HEPA or ULPA filters used in the enclosure are replaceable and can be easily accessed for cleaning or replacement, ensuring that the workspace remains clean and sterile. Additionally, modern laminar flow enclosures come equipped with features such as touchpad controls, LED lighting, and digital displays for monitoring airflow velocity and filter status, making it easy for operators to maintain optimal working conditions.
